Step 4: Rounding in currency conversion. Ledgerwing previously rounded converted amounts at display time, which let half-cent discrepancies accumulate in nightly reconciliation. The migration moves rounding into the conversion service itself, applying banker's rounding at four decimal places before persistence. Please verify during review that no caller still performs its own rounding, as double-rounding reintroduces the drift we are eliminating. The conversion service must be redeployed with the settings below.

config for yahof-tajop:
zorath:
  pin: 7493
  metrics_host: metrics.zorath.tolvaqsys.internal
  tenant: praiel
  seal: seal_fd9cd4f1

**Ticket #providence-452 — Drift found while moving Kestrelwing to the hermetic build**

So, migrating Kestrelwing's pipeline into the Ironbox hermetic builder surfaced some fun: the old CI boxes had locally-patched toolchain flags that never made it into source control, meaning our "reproducible" builds weren't. From a security angle, you'll want to confirm nothing sketchy snuck in via those mutable hosts. To make the audit easier, here's the config the legacy builder was actually using.

deployment values, yawip-bageg:
HOLIX_HOST=holix.lumicsys.internal
HOLIX_PORT=11211

## Session Handling & Tracing

Quick refresher for release cuts: every Pinwheel Gateway session mints a trace root, and downstream services in the Copperline mesh must echo it back — otherwise the release dashboard shows gaps and everyone panics. Sessions expire after 30 minutes idle. To pull trace summaries for a release candidate, authenticate with the token below.

portal login ticket: eyJhbGciOiJIUzI1NiIsInR5cCI6IkpXVCJ9.eyJzdWIiOiIG5IqSfIn0.9010pM2K